Ismaila Ouedraogo awarded the EDSP2 2025 Interdisciplinary Thesis Prize

Retour

After defending his thesis on 14 February 2024, Ismaila Ouedraogo was convincing both the jury of his thesis defence and the jury that awarded the prize. He will receive an award, accompanied by an endowment, for the interdisciplinary nature of his work as part of the BPH AHeaD team

 

 

 

 

 

Ismaila was chosen from among 8 candidates as the winner of the 2025 Interdisciplinarity Thesis Prize awarded by the Societies, Politics and Public Health (SP2) doctoral school.
The aim of this prize is to highlight the interdisciplinary nature of the theses of doctoral students in Bordeaux, particularly in terms of the choice of subject, the collaborations developed and the experiments combining multiple approaches, tools and analyses.
With this prize, the SP2 doctoral school has chosen to reward the interdisciplinarity that is essential to research into the major scientific and societal challenges facing humanity.

 

 

After obtaining a Master’s degree in Health Engineering (IDS), with a biomedical engineering option, from Compiègne University of Technology in 2020, Ismaila is starting a doctorate in Public Health, with a Health Informatics option, with the Societies, Politics, Public Health doctoral school at Bordeaux University.

 

 

His prize will be awarded at the Doctoral School Day (JED) on 21 May 2025 at the Pôle Juridique et Judiciaire (PJJ) at the University of Bordeaux, an event that brings together doctoral students from each doctoral school, as well as researchers, to discuss and promote their work.
Ismaila will take one minute to present his thesis at the prize-giving ceremony at the end of the morning.
